LOUIS - Borrowing From Other Louisiana Libraries

The Library participates in the Louisiana Library Network Consortium (LOUIS). LOUIS is a cooperative lending program between the public university libraries in the state of Louisiana. Member libraries of LOUIS offer certain classes of patrons, usually faculty, staff, and graduate students, LOUIS Reciprocal Borrowing Cards. Recipients who present these cards along with a university ID, and sometimes other requirements, at member libraries, may be issued an account to allow borrowing privileges of eligible resources at that institution.  LOUIS cards expire at the end of each semester.
